Bucharest, 24 August 2021 – Simtel Team (SMTL), a Romanian engineering and technology company listed on the AeRO market of the Bucharest Stock Exchange, built for Kaufland Romania, one of the largest retail companies in Europe, two power plants that involved the installation of over 1300 photovoltaic panels. The panels installed on the roofs of two stores located in Bucharest and Focsani have a capacity of 490.5 KWp. They will support the environment by reducing with 760 tons per year the carbon dioxide emissions.

“Photovoltaic power plants on the roofs of buildings, built for own consumption, are an efficient solution to reduce the energy bill and protect the environment. The two turnkey projects were completed in 2 and a half months and were based on precise requirements from the beneficiary. We thank Kaufland for trusting us in their implementation. We thought of the solutions and the planning so that two teams built the power plants in parallel, on both locations. Romania needs to capitalize more and more on solar energy because this is a real solution to reduce pollution and thus improve the quality of life and streamline energy consumption, energy independence of the beneficiary, and predictability of energy costs”, stated Iulian Nedea, co-founder and CEO of Simtel Team.

Simtel implemented the two installations projects of photovoltaic panels for the Kaufland Focsani and Kaufland Bucharest Militari stores. 720 photovoltaic panels were installed on the roof of the Kaufland store in Bucharest, on over 1300 square meters. On the top of the location in Focsani, 588 panels were installed, spread over an area of over 1000 square meters. Approximately 30 people were involved in the implementation, working in parallel on both projects. The period from design, authorization, acquisition, installation, and commissioning lasted two and a half months.

The two stores’ annual electricity production will be 639.8 MWh, out of which the Bucharest store will generate 358.5 MWh, and the one in Focsani, 281.3 MWh. Simtel Teams will ensure the maintenance of the photovoltaic panels, which includes 24/7 monitoring, corrective remedies of any kind performed in 24 hours, and annual inspections to prevent any potential unpleasant situations in the future. With over 105 projects of photovoltaic power plants built, Simtel Team is a pioneer in solar energy in Romania. Between 2018-2020, the company was responsible for installing approximately half of the new photovoltaic power plants in Romania, both in number and installed power.

Currently, the company is working on completing 3.5MW of photovoltaic power plants, totaling over 9300 photovoltaic panels. Out of these projects, seven will have an installed capacity between 400-500 KW. Simtel Team is also implementing other smaller photovoltaic projects with an installed capacity between 80-120 KW.

About SIMTEL Team

Simtel Team is a Romanian company founded in 2010 by three Romanian entrepreneurs – Iulian Nedea, Sergiu Bazarciuc and Radu Vilau. The company is listed on the AeRO market of the Bucharest Stock Exchange under SMTL symbol and operates in 3 business areas -telecommunications, green energy, and industrial automation. Simtel specializes in delivering integration services to mobile telecommunications operators, building, and providing maintenance for photovoltaic power plants and automating industrial processes. The company has successfully delivered projects with each of these domains to clients located both in Romania as well as abroad.
